Output 039cde8c0323dfddacd85182a13e21b5f11bf7c21006f4bb04616ab294312527:39

value
30290
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4b78a35ce8fa27316913527cef82a16c527a021 OP_EQUAL
address
3KdAEiYtGhUFPRD8ufmh16J4yUz9tue4ys
transaction
039cde8c0323dfddacd85182a13e21b5f11bf7c21006f4bb04616ab294312527
confirmations
164626
spent
true